For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 637 students in Aurora, NY (there are 1 private school, serving 31 private students). 95% of all K-12 students in Aurora, NY are educated in public schools (compared to the NY state average of 85%).
The top-ranked public schools in Aurora, NY are Southern Cayuga 7-12 Secondary School and Southern Cayuga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Aurora, NY public schools have an average math proficiency score of 62% (versus the New York public school average of 53%), and reading proficiency score of 58% (versus the 49% statewide average). Schools in Aurora have an average ranking of 8/10, which is in the top 30% of New York public schools.
Minority enrollment is 19%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New York public school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).
